1. A loading device for lifting an elongated object having an elongate axis, the loading device comprising:

  • a frame having a first fulcrum surface and a second fulcrum surface;

    a first effector arm having a central longitudinal axis, the first effector arm being pivotally coupled with the first fulcrum surface,a first end effector having a lifting surface and a first end effector axis about which the first end effector rotates, the first end effector being coupled to the first effector arm such that the first end effector axis is perpendicular to and intersects with the central longitudinal axis of the first effector arm, and wherein the first end effector extends laterally relative to the central longitudinal axis of the first effector arm such that the central longitudinal axis of the first effector arm does not intersect with the lifting surface of the first end effector;

    a second effector arm having a central longitudinal axis, the second effector arm being pivotally coupled with the second fulcrum surface,a second end effector having a lifting surface and a second end effector axis about which the second end effector rotates, the second end effector being coupled to the second effector arm such that the second end effector axis is perpendicular to and intersects with the central longitudinal axis of the second effector arm, and wherein the second end effector extends laterally relative to the central longitudinal axis of the second effector arm such that the central longitudinal axis of the second effector arm does not intersect with the lifting surface of the second end effector; and

    an actuator moving the first effector arm and the second effector arm between a retracted position and a deployed position, wherein the first and second effector arms move in opposing directions as the first and second effector arms are moved by the actuator to the deployed position.
